Output 7566b19ab1a64079b3d0b44bd63fa581f9fa25716348d56fd7e7e9e0331390f8:106

value
1461764
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02b18f5cbc17a99a559d29a0d51b1e70eb0efdd8 OP_EQUAL
address
D5PLbjAYrrq9XJFDayjJPdtJbuAko4s81s
transaction
7566b19ab1a64079b3d0b44bd63fa581f9fa25716348d56fd7e7e9e0331390f8
spent
true